Paradressage, CPEDI Deauville 2018 returns in April
The only International Para-Equestrian Dressage Competition held in France, the Deauville CPEDI3* returns from the 5th to the 8th of April 2018, for its eighth edition.
The best French and foreign para-equestrian dressage riders will be present, each hoping to win one of the 11 titles on offer. 43 couples from 11 nations will be embarking upon three days of competition, including favourite Great Britain, unbeaten in Nations Cups since 2012.
Among the eight British riders entered are notably, Sophie Wells (Grade V) and Sophie Christiansen (Grade I), both team and individual gold medal winners at the 2016 Paralympic games held at Rio de Janeiro (Brazil). Alongside them, the Grade II individual Paralympic champion, Lee Pearson, making his big comeback after being absent for more than a year.
The Netherlands are back again this year with their best athletes. Amongst others, Nicole Den Dulk (Grade II) and Demi Vermeulen (Grade III), both team bronze medallists at the last Paralympic Games.
